企业资质

厦门莫格电气自动化有限公司

普通会员8
|
企业等级:普通会员
经营模式:
所在地区:福建 厦门
联系卖家:
手机号码:
公司官网:
企业地址:
企业概况

厦门莫格电气自动化有限公司是一家专业提供工业自动化领域的备件服务商,产品品种齐全、价格合理,公司实力雄厚,重信用、守合同、保证产品质量,以多品种经营特色和薄利多销的原则,赢得了广大客户的信任。我们主营PLC可编程控制器模块,DCS卡件,ESD系统卡件,振动监测系统卡件,汽轮机控制系统模块,燃气发电机......

INNPM12

产品编号:166262906                    更新时间:2018-10-18
价格: ¥999.00
厦门莫格电气自动化有限公司

厦门莫格电气自动化有限公司

  • 主营业务:PLC可编程控制器模块,DCS卡件,ESD系统卡件,振动监测...
  • 公司官网:
  • 公司地址:

联系人名片:

联系时务必告知是在"产品网"看到的

产品详情

厦门莫格电气自动化有限公司销售ABB INNPM12 ,欢迎来电咨询!

INNPM12 

INNPM12 

 

3DES、AES等对称算法虽有运算速度快、加密强度高等优点,但密钥存储与传递却是其***大的弱点,这也对它的应用场景造成了一定的限制。而RSA非对称算法利用非对称公私钥对,解决了密钥传递中的安全问题。在一些对实时性要求不是非常严格的系统中,RSA算法还是可以弥补对称算法的弱点。当然,若两者结合使用,既能提升运算效率,又能保证密钥安全,是个不错的选择。

  我们并不需要多关心RSA的算法原理与安全强度,因为它是目前***主流的非对称算法,且短时间内地位是不可替代的。对于初次了解该算法并准备使用的工程师来说,只需要注意几点:

1、RSA算法的公钥是公开的,任何人都可获取保留,因此其存储与传递不需要特殊处理。私钥不公开,必须安全存储,嵌入式行业一般存放于加密芯片或其他硬件安全载体中。

2、公钥先对明文运算生成密文称为加密操作,私钥后对密文运算还原出明文称为***操作;私钥先对明文运算生成密文称为签名,公钥后对密文运算生成明文成为验签。即公钥只进行加密和验签工作,私钥只进行***和签名工作,适其介入运算的先后顺序而定。

3、根据公钥模长度的不同,RSA算法又分为RSA512、RSA1024、RSA1280等。公钥模长度即为单次运算数据的长度。以RSA1024为例,当使用公钥加密时,单次输入的明文长度不能超过1024bit = 1024bit / 8 = 128byte,私钥运算亦是如此。

4、RSA算法的公私钥参数提供方式分为两种。***种模式NDE模式,NE是公钥,ND是私钥。第二种CRT模式:NE是公钥,P Q dP dQ Qinv这5个参数构成私钥。上述参数中P、Q为两个大素数,如果使用RSA1024算法,则二者长度均为1024/2=512bit =64byte,dP、dQ两个参数长度也和P、Q长度相等。N=P*Q长度为1024bit,即128byte,D为私钥参数;E为公钥指数(一般使用0x010001)。

  目前LKT加密芯片能支持CRT模式的RSA算法。加密芯片可自动生成公私钥对。用户在开发过程中可以放开公私钥文件读写权,但是应用阶段必须将私钥文件读权限封住。若用户已有公私钥对,在向加密芯片中写入的过程中,需要先将P Q dP dQ Qinv这5个参数解析出来,然后按照手册中规定的格式写入到芯片中,才可以进行RSA运算。

  经过本期的介绍后,相信大家对RSA算法的基本概念和应用都有了初步了解,如果通过阅读本文,能让各位顺利过渡进入到RSA的了解和应用中,那就达到了作者的本意。

QRT G02 RTD Input Amp card - 33mV w/ 4ea 3DRE2
7380A92G02 1
7379A62G02 4QRT2
QRT G02 RTD Input Amp card - 33mV w/ 4ea 3DRE3
7380A92G03 4
7379A62G02 4QRT2
QRT G02 RTD Input Amp card - 33mV w/ 2ea 3DRE3
7380A92G03 1
7379A62G02 4QRT2
QRT G02 RTD w/ 2ea 3DRE3 G03 & 2ea 3DRE G03 /
9690A38G34 1
7379A62G02 4QRT2
QRT G02 RTD Input Amp card - 33mV w/ 3ea 3DRE2 G02 & 1ea
3DRE4 G04 2
7379A62G02 4QRT2
QRT G02 RTD Input Amp card - 33mV w/ 4ea 1DRE10
7380A92G04 9
7379A62G02 4QRT2
QRT G02 RTD Input Amp card - 33mV w/ 4ea 3DRE3 G01 /
9690A38G34 4
7379A62G02 4QRT4
QRT G02 RTD Input Amp card - 33mV w/ 4ea 3DRE3 G01 /
9690A38G34 9
7379A62G02 4QRT4 QRT G02 RTD Input Amp card - 33mV 3
7379A66G01 QMB QMB G01 card 0
7379A70G02 2QMT5 QMT G02 M-Bus Terminator card - 13VDC monitor Sub 3 3
7379A70G03 2QMT3 QMT G03 M-Bus Terminator card - 13VDC monitor Sub 5 9
7379A78G01 QIA QIA G01 card 0
7379A82G01 QSI QSI G01 card 0
7379A84G01 3QBE5 QBE G01 Bus Extender card - DIOB discharging Sub 1 3
7379A84G01 3QBE7 QBE G01 Bus Extender card - DIOB discharging Sub 2 10
7379A84G01 4QBE1 QBE G01 Bus Extender card - DIOB discharging Sub 3 58
7379A84G01 4QBE3 QBE G01 Bus Extender card - DIOB discharging Sub 4 6
7379A84G01 4QBE5 QBE G01 Bus Extender card - DIOB discharging Sub 5 2
7379A89G01 4MBU7 MBU Board 1
7379A89G01 4MBU8 MBU Board 1
7379A89G01 5MBU3 MBU Board 7
7379A89G01 5MBU5 MBU Board 2
7379A89G01
/
772B222G01 5MBU3 MBU Board 3
7379A89G01
/
772B222G01 5MBU5 MBU Board 2
7379A89G01
/
772B222G02 5MBU3 MBU Board 1
7379A90G06 2FILM7 FILM G06 daughter card (RTD on QRT) 4
7379A91G02 2QAA3 QAA G02 Actuator Auto/Manual card card - Beck Dr. 13
7379A92G02 3MBC6 MBC Board 1
7379A92G02 4MBC8 MBC Board 13
7379A92G03 7MBC2 MBC Board 82
7379A93G01 2MBD14 MBD Board 4
7379A93G01 3MBD11 MBD Board 3
7379A93G01 3MBD17 MBD Board 2
7379A93G01 3MBD18 MBD Board 33
7379A94G06 2MBS14 MBS Board 3
7380A17G01 3FILM FILM Board 1
7380A18G01 3MBK1 MBK bd in fixed cord optr keybds 5
7380A27H01
/
772B379G01 Intel PBA 143472-004 1
7380A29G03 Intel Intel daugter card on MSP 14
7380A31G01 3MSC9
MMI P/S Controller card in 4D33613G01 and/or 1661D89G05
MMIs 5
7380A36G01 3QSE2 QSE Sequence of Events Recorder card - 7 to 21mA 1
7380A36G01 5QSE4 QSE Sequence of Events Recorder card - 7 to 21mA Sub J 2
7380A36G01 5QSE6 QSE Sequence of Events Recorder card - 7 to 21mA 1
7380A36G01 7QSE1 QSE Sequence of Events Recorder card - 7 to 21mA 3
7380A36G01 7QSE5 QSE Sequence of Events Recorder card - 7 to 21mA Sub X 7
7380A37G01 3DCS17 DPU P/S Controller card in 1D54582G01 and/or G05 10
7380A37G03 3DCS23 DPU P/S Controller card in 1D54582G03 3
7380A43G01 4MVP7 PC Bd 1
7380A43G02 MVP PC Bd 0
7380A51G01 MPP 1
7380A67G01 2DBK2 WDPF DBK daughter card (on QAA) 5
7380A70G02 4MBT6 MBT Board 39
7380A72G01 1SBA2 SBA daugter card on MSP 14
7380A78G01 3DPU1 DPU back plane (9 slot) 25
7380A84H01 Extender Multibus Card Extender PBA 1000280-03 4
7380A92G01 3DRE1 DRE G01 daughter card for QRT card (Copper) 108
7380A92G02 1DRE8 DRE G02 daughter card for QRT card (Platinum) 6
7380A92G03 1DRE9 DRE G03 daughter card for QRT card (120 Ohm Nickle) 13
7380A92G03 3DRE3 DRE G03 daughter card for QRT card (120 Ohm Nickle) 3
7380A92G04 1DRE10 DRE G04 daughter card for QRT card (100 Ohm Platinum) 22
7380A92G06 1DRE DRE G06 daughter card for QRT card (100 Ohm Copper) 8
7381A01G01
/
772B388G01 3MSP32 Multibus Shared Processor Board 1
7381A01G01
/
772B388G01 5MSP13 Multibus Shared Processor Board 1
7381A01G01
/
772B388G02 3MSP32 Multibus Shared Processor Board 2
7381A01G01
/
772B388G02 6MSP25 Multibus Shared Processor Board 1
7381A01G01
/
772B388G10 3MSP3 Multibus Shared Processor Board 1
7381A01G01
/
772B388G10 3MSP32 MSP Board w/ 7380A71G01 2SBG1 daughter 1
7381A01G01
/
772B388G25 8MSP1 Multibus Shared Processor Board 5
7381A01G01
/
772B388G25 8MSP11 Multibus Shared Processor Board 3
7381A01G01
/
772B388G25 8MSP13 Multibus Shared Processor Board 1
7381A01G01
/
772B388G26 8MSP1 Multibus Shared Processor Board 3
7381A01G01
/
772B388G26 8MSP9 Multibus Shared Processor Board 1
7381A01G01
/
772B388G26 8MSP11 Multibus Shared Processor Board 3
7381A01G01
/
772B388G26 8MSP13 Multibus Shared Processor Board 1
7381A01G01
/
772B388G26 8MSP11 MSP Board w/ 249-06-04 Matrox MSBX-900 daughter 1
7381A01G02
/ 8MSP2 Multibus Shared Processor Board 1
772B388G24
7381A01G02
/
773B388G21 3MSP33 Multibus Shared Processor Board 2
7381A01G03 8MSP21 Multibus Shared Processor Board 1
7381A01G03
/
772B388G29 6MSP21 Multibus Shared Processor Board 1
7381A01G03
/
772B388G29 6MSP27 Multibus Shared Processor Board 1
7381A01G03
/
772B388G29 8MSP3 Multibus Shared Processor Board 2
7381A01G03

厦门莫格电气自动化有限公司电话:传真:联系人:

地址:主营产品:PLC可编程控制器模块,DCS卡件,ESD系统卡件,振动监测...

Copyright © 2025 版权所有: 产品网店铺主体:厦门莫格电气自动化有限公司

免责声明:以上所展示的信息由企业自行提供,内容的真实性、准确性和合法性由发布企业负责。产品网对此不承担任何保证责任。